Panoramic Northumberland Views

Panoramic Northumberland Views

Observatory summit

Experience breathtaking 360-degree vistas of Alnwick, Dunstanburgh, and Warkworth castles, plus the surrounding countryside.

18th Century Architecture

18th Century Architecture

Observatory building

Admire the historic observatory, a testament to 18th-century design, built by the first Duke of Northumberland.

Volcanic Rock Formations

Volcanic Rock Formations

Great Whinsill

Explore the unique geological setting atop the Great Whinsill, a seam of ancient volcanic rock.

Planning Your Visit

Timing Your Visit for Views

Ratcheugh Observatory offers stunning panoramic views, but the best time to experience them is during clear weather. Consider visiting during sunrise or sunset for dramatic lighting. Check local weather forecasts before you go to maximize your visual experience.

Access and Private Grounds

While the observatory itself is private, the surrounding grounds are sometimes opened for specific events or fundraising. Keep an eye on local listings and community pages for any announced access dates to explore the historic site and its breathtaking vistas.

Ratcheugh Observatory ~ Hidden gems of Northumberland the observatory was built by the first Duke and Duchess of Northumberland in the 18th century and sits high on the Great Whinsill which is a seam of volcanic rocks that runs across Northumberland. Giving the magnificent views across Alnwick and surrounding areas. I’ve captured this a few times in different seasons but those views always wow me...

This is Ratcheugh Observatory, built by Hugh Percy first Duke of Northumberland in the late 18th century. It provided the Duke with a full 360 degree view of his land including views of, Alnwick, Dunstanburgh and Warkworth castle, as well as Hulne park and Hulne priory. 🚇 🗺️ Getting There

Ratcheugh Observatory is located on the Great Whinsill, offering views across Alnwick. Access is often restricted as it's private property, but it's situated in a scenic area of Northumberland. Driving is the most practical way to reach the vicinity, with potential for walking routes nearby. Instagram+1

Public transport options directly to Ratcheugh Observatory are limited due to its rural and private nature. It's best to plan your journey by car or consider local taxi services from nearby towns like Alnwick. Instagram

The observatory itself is private. However, the grounds are sometimes opened for specific events, such as the NSPCC fundraising in 2023. Keep an eye on local community announcements for any public access dates. Instagram+1

While specific trails directly to the observatory might be limited due to private land, the surrounding Northumberland countryside offers numerous walking opportunities. The Great Whinsill itself is a geological feature that can be explored. Instagram

Ratcheugh Observatory is private property, so general public access is not guaranteed. Visits are typically only possible during advertised open days or special events. Instagram
